Does the description disclose side effects, auth requirements, rate limits, or destructive behavior?
No annotations are provided, so the description carries the full burden. It only states 'List issues,' implying a read-only operation, but does not disclose default state filtering, pagination, response format, or rate limits. The description adds no behavioral context beyond what the name implies.
Agents need to know what a tool does to the world before calling it. Descriptions should go beyond structured annotations to explain consequences.
Is the description appropriately sized, front-loaded, and free of redundancy?
The description is a single, front-loaded sentence with no filler. It is concise, though extremely minimal; it could include brief parameter hints without losing conciseness, but this is not a major flaw.
Shorter descriptions cost fewer tokens and are easier for agents to parse. Every sentence should earn its place.
Given the tool's complexity, does the description cover enough for an agent to succeed on first attempt?
For a tool with 4 parameters and no annotations or output schema, the description is insufficient. It does not mention the default state ('open'), pagination limits, or what fields are returned. An agent would need to guess essential behavior.
Complex tools with many parameters or behaviors need more documentation. Simple tools need less. This dimension scales expectations accordingly.
Does the description clarify parameter syntax, constraints, interactions, or defaults beyond what the schema provides?
The schema has 4 parameters with 0% description coverage. The description does not mention owner/repo requirements, the state enum, or per_page bounds. Since coverage is low and there is no parameter information, the description fails to compensate for the schema gap.
Input schemas describe structure but not intent. Descriptions should explain non-obvious parameter relationships and valid value ranges.
Does the description clearly state what the tool does and how it differs from similar tools?
The description clearly states the tool's function: 'List issues in a repository' with a specific verb (list), resource (issues), and scope (repository). This distinguishes it from siblings like github_create_issue and github_list_pull_requests.
Agents choose between tools based on descriptions. A clear purpose with a specific verb and resource helps agents select the right tool.
Does the description explain when to use this tool, when not to, or what alternatives exist?
The description provides no guidance on when to use this tool versus alternatives such as github_list_pull_requests. There is no mention of prerequisites, intended use cases, or exclusions.
Agents often have multiple tools that could apply. Explicit usage guidance like "use X instead of Y when Z" prevents misuse.
